      Education level achieved in Walnut Springs

      Index Walnut Springs Texas National
      Completed 8th grade55.3%79.3%84.3%
      Completed high school55.3%77.8%83.0%
      Completed some college29.8%57.3%59.4%
      Completed associate degree12.1%34.9%38.5%
      Completed bachelors10.3%28.1%30.3%
      Completed masters3.4%9.6%11.5%
      Completed professional degree0.4%2.6%3.3%
      Completed doctorate0.0%1.1%1.3%

      Source: The Walnut Springs, TX education data displayed above is derived from the United States Census Bureau American Community Survey (ACS) and from the National Center for Education Statistics. The average school test scores are based on all schools that completed test scores within the state. Average test scores are conducted by each state independently and the type of tests may change from one state to another. Test scores were not available for all schools within the state, but were available for the vast majority.
